Sigma's reported carbon emissions

As of the latest available data, Sigma Corporation has not publicly reported specific carbon emissions figures. However, the company has made significant climate commitments aimed at reducing its gre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ions. Sigma has set a target to reduce its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ions by 42% by the year 2030, using 2021 as the baseline year. This target has been validated through the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i), which aligns with the necessary reductions to limit global warming to 1.5°C. In addition to its Scope 1 and Scope 2 commitments, Sigma is also focused on measuring and reducing its Scope 3 emissions, which encompass indirect emissions from its value chain.
